M760 XYG is a 1995 Renault Master in White with a 2,499cc diesel engine. This vehicle has been through 16 MOT tests with a personal pass rate of 50%.
Across all 1995 Renault Master models, the average MOT pass rate is 63.9% with a typical mileage of 112,071 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Renault Master fails its MOT is parking brake: efficiency below requirements, accounting for 69,954 recorded failures. If you're considering buying M760 XYG, it's worth having these areas checked by a mechanic before committing.
The Renault Master typically stays on UK roads for around 31 years. At 31 years old, this Renault Master is approaching the upper end of the typical lifespan for this model.
